PackageDescriptionParaView is an application designed with the need to visualize large data sets in mind. The goals of the ParaView project include the following: * Develop an open-source, multi-platform visualization application. * Support distributed computation models to process large data sets. * Create an open, flexible, and intuitive user interface. * Develop an extensible architecture based on open standards. ParaView runs on distributed and shared memory parallel as well as single processor systems and has been successfully tested on Windows, Linux and various Unix workstations and clusters. Under the hood, ParaView uses the Visualization Toolkit as the data processing and rendering engine and has a user interface written using a unique blend of Tcl/Tk and C++. NOTE: The version in this package has NOT been compiled with MPI support. Install the paraview-openmpi package to get a version compiled with openmpi. Install the paraview-mpich package to get a version compiled with mpich.
